Successful grape harvest is a good reason to celebrate! Every wine region will agree with this. In Moravia, which traditionally lives by the "rules of winemakers", each city arranges its celebrations. In Czech, these holidays are called "vinobrani", which means "grape harvest".

The city of Znojmo in mid-September is enlivened by medieval music, dancing, and jousting, the night shines with hundreds of torches, and the wine, of course, flows like a river. This is a celebration with a historical atmosphere, traditional crafts fairs, and games that the inhabitants of the region used to entertain themselves with centuries ago.

A grand celebration takes place in the heart of Znojmo. The festival combines old streets, squares, and buildings that are significant for the city, such as the town hall, churches, restaurants with wine cellars. Festivities with a tasting of Moravian wines and local gastronomic delicacies are always held from Friday to Sunday. It is better to plan your trip for the weekend. You can come for a few hours or a full day and also watch the night program with fire shows. Guests in historical costumes are welcome. The main thing is that costumes must correspond to the Middle Ages.

The most anticipated event in the program of "Znojemské vinobrani" is the costumed procession of King John of Luxembourg. This is a theatrical procession that gathers more than 500 participants in outfits that represent the fashion of past centuries. The most authentic scene with a historical atmosphere is the "street of the poor", where there are executioners, fortune tellers, monks, musicians, as well as all sorts of medieval charlatans, card players and other villains (there they are not real!).

There are cymbals, brass bands, and jousting tournaments on concert stages. In the evening, popular Czech soloists and bands perform on the main stage at Masaryk Square. And despite the adult theme of the party, Znojemské vinobrani is suitable for the whole family. For young visitors, there are competitions with adventures and medieval games.

What is special about it is the "Znojemské vinobrani"? Historical atmosphere with magnificent panoramas! The old part of the city is located on the high bank of the river Dyje. You can't help feeling that you are in the middle of a movie theater, and there are cameras lurking in every street and at every stage. But this is just a holiday, although the mood there is very real.
